掌握最新的云计算技术

清风细雨 2024-05-11 ⋅ 25 阅读

引言

随着科技的不断发展,云计算已经成为了当今企业和个人使用的重要技术之一。它给我们带来了极大的便利和经济效益。今天,我们将探讨最新的云计算技术和它们在分布式系统中的应用。

什么是云计算?

云计算是一种通过网络提供计算资源的技术。它允许用户按需使用虚拟化的计算资源,如服务器、存储和网络等。用户可以根据自己的需求灵活地扩展或收缩计算能力,无需投资大量的硬件设备。云计算提供了一种更有效和经济的资源管理方式。

云计算的三种部署模型

云计算可以分为三种部署模型:公有云、私有云和混合云。

  1. 公有云: 公有云是由第三方服务提供商提供的云服务。用户可以根据自己的需求按需购买和使用计算资源。公有云通常具有高度可伸缩性和灵活性。

  2. 私有云: 私有云是由企业自己构建和管理的云环境。它提供了更高的安全性和控制权,但也需要更高的资金和资源投入。

  3. 混合云: 混合云是公有云和私有云的结合。它允许企业将敏感数据存储在私有云中,同时使用公有云提供的弹性和灵活性。

云计算的关键技术

云计算的关键技术包括虚拟化、自动化、容器化和微服务。

  1. 虚拟化: 虚拟化是将物理资源抽象为虚拟资源的过程。通过虚拟化,可以将一台物理服务器划分为多个虚拟服务器,并在每个虚拟服务器上运行不同的操作系统和应用程序。

  2. 自动化: 自动化利用软件和工具来自动执行任务和流程。云计算中的自动化可以帮助减少人工干预,提高效率和准确性。

  3. 容器化: 容器化是一种虚拟化技术,它将应用程序及其所有依赖项打包为一个独立的运行环境。容器化可以提供更高的灵活性和可移植性,使应用程序更易于在不同的环境中部署和管理。

  4. 微服务: 微服务是一种软件架构风格,它将应用程序拆分为独立的小型服务,每个服务可以独立部署、扩展和管理。微服务架构可以提高应用程序的可伸缩性和灵活性。

云计算在分布式系统中的应用

云计算在分布式系统中扮演着重要的角色。它可以提供分布式计算资源和存储,以满足不同系统的需求。以下是云计算在分布式系统中的应用:

  1. 大数据处理: 云计算能够提供强大的计算和存储能力,使得分布式系统可以更高效地处理大数据。例如,通过云计算平台,可以实现快速的数据分析、机器学习和人工智能等任务。

  2. 弹性扩展: 云计算提供了弹性扩展功能,使分布式系统可以根据负载需求自动调整资源。例如,当系统面临高负载时,可以自动增加计算和存储资源,以保持良好的性能。

  3. 高可用性: 通过将分布式系统部署在云平台上,可以利用云平台提供的高可用性服务来保证系统的连续性。例如,云计算平台可以提供冗余和备份机制,以应对设备故障和自然灾害等风险。

  4. 网络存储: 云计算提供了分布式存储系统,使得分布式系统可以共享和访问存储资源。通过云存储,可以实现文件共享、数据备份和协同工作等功能。

结论

云计算是一个快速发展和创新的领域,它给分布式系统带来了许多机会和挑战。掌握最新的云计算技术对于个人和企业来说都是至关重要的。通过合理利用云计算的关键技术和应用,我们可以更好地实现资源管理、系统扩展和高可用性等目标。让我们紧跟云计算的脚步,不断学习和探索,为未来的科技发展做出贡献。

参考文献:


全部评论: 0

    我有话说: